What molecule do cells use to store and release energy?

Back

ATP (Adenosine Triphosphate) is the molecule used by cells to store and release energy.

What causes lactic acid fermentation in muscles after a workout?

Back

Lactic acid fermentation occurs due to a lack of Oxygen in the muscles after intense exercise.

Where does glycolysis primarily take place in a cell?

Back

Glycolysis primarily takes place in the cytoplasm of the cell.

What is the series of reactions called that synthesizes carbohydrates in photosynthesis?

Back

The series of reactions that synthesize carbohydrates in photosynthesis is known as the Calvin cycle.

What are the products of the light-dependent reactions in photosynthesis?

Back

The light-dependent reactions produce ATP and NADPH.

What is the role of ATP in cellular processes?

Back

ATP serves as the main energy currency of the cell, providing energy for various cellular processes.
